Productive poker methods
1) Maintain a poker face
If your competitors see you receive excited, or upset, whenever you understand your cards, you might be as great as beaten. So that you can trick your competitors, you must never show any emotions.
2) Only bet on solid hands
Don’t waste your time going all in, or placing large wagers, if all you’ve to back you up is really a pair of 2’s. Certain, you may be able to trick everyone once in a while, but what are you going to do when somebody calls your bluff?
3) Be patient
Winning in poker can be a marathon, it’s certainly not a sprint. If you wish to win, you must be patient. Several gamblers come to be impatient and quickly begin losing. Impatience leads to reckless wagering and sloppy play.
4) Retain your feelings under control
We all lose large pots or big hands occasionally. When that happens, you have to train yourself to recuperate as quickly as probable. Stand up and take a strong breath, or sit out a hand or two. Recover and acquire back into the game as quickly as probable.
5) Learn to understand your opponents
Probably the most essential component of poker is the potential to examine your competitors. When your competitors glimpse at their cards for the very first time, observe their body language, and look at their facial expressions. Do they glimpse excited? Do they glimpse shocked? If you can obtain a understand on what your competitors are thinking, or feeling, you might have gained a massive advantage.
